OpenDDS  Snapshot(2023/04/28-20:55)
Public Member Functions | Protected Member Functions | Private Member Functions | List of all members
OpenDDS::DCPS::TransportQueueElement::MatchCriteria Class Referenceabstract

#include <TransportQueueElement.h>

Inheritance diagram for OpenDDS::DCPS::TransportQueueElement::MatchCriteria:
Inheritance graph
[legend]

Public Member Functions

virtual bool matches (const TransportQueueElement &candidate) const =0
 
virtual bool unique () const =0
 

Protected Member Functions

virtual ~MatchCriteria ()
 
 MatchCriteria ()
 

Private Member Functions

 MatchCriteria (const MatchCriteria &)
 
MatchCriteriaoperator= (const MatchCriteria &)
 

Detailed Description

Definition at line 58 of file TransportQueueElement.h.

Constructor & Destructor Documentation

◆ ~MatchCriteria()

OpenDDS::DCPS::TransportQueueElement::MatchCriteria::~MatchCriteria ( )
protectedvirtual

Definition at line 108 of file TransportQueueElement.cpp.

109 {
110 }

◆ MatchCriteria() [1/2]

OpenDDS::DCPS::TransportQueueElement::MatchCriteria::MatchCriteria ( )
inlineprotected

Definition at line 61 of file TransportQueueElement.h.

61 {}

◆ MatchCriteria() [2/2]

OpenDDS::DCPS::TransportQueueElement::MatchCriteria::MatchCriteria ( const MatchCriteria )
private

Member Function Documentation

◆ matches()

virtual bool OpenDDS::DCPS::TransportQueueElement::MatchCriteria::matches ( const TransportQueueElement candidate) const
pure virtual

◆ operator=()

MatchCriteria& OpenDDS::DCPS::TransportQueueElement::MatchCriteria::operator= ( const MatchCriteria )
private

◆ unique()

virtual bool OpenDDS::DCPS::TransportQueueElement::MatchCriteria::unique ( ) const
pure virtual

The documentation for this class was generated from the following files: